Present: the managing director, commercial lead, and finance controller. The proposed franchise agreement with Pellmore Hospitality Group was reviewed clause by clause. Royalty set at 6% of net revenue, with a fixed onboarding fee per site. Finance raised concerns about the working-capital support commitment in year one; a cap was agreed in principle, subject to legal drafting. Three pilot sites in the Durnall region open first. Full rollout contingent on pilot performance. The confidential strategic note for finance follows below.

board note of tawip-fajop: Lamwynix Holdings is in early talks to buy Tammirax Works for about $473.8 million. The Istax launch date is November 23, and nothing goes to the press before then. Legal wants the Aldielek Partners term sheet countersigned before May 19.

[ ] Step 12 — Crash-report pipeline keys. Plugin authors: verify your Brindlework SDK build signs crash bundles with the ceremony key issued today. Upload one test crash from the Falcrest sandbox device and confirm it appears in the triage queue. Do not reuse keys from prior ceremonies. If your signing token is lost, restore access with the passphrase recorded immediately below.

recovery phrase for fahap-yagap: ralys-sorys-kasax-fraael-aldion-briys-sorwyn-istael-briath-praok

# Wavecrest Preview — Environments

Wavecrest renders audio waveform previews for the Tonelark player. Three environments: dev, rehearsal, prod. Dev uses synthetic audio fixtures only. Rehearsal mirrors prod traffic at 5% and is where you test new peak-detection settings. Prod renders are cached for 30 days; purges require on-call approval. Uploads over 200 MB are chunked before analysis. Don't touch the transcoder pool sizing without talking to Oren first. Each environment's renderer starts from the following configuration values.

service settings:
FRAMIR_LOG_LEVEL=debug
FRAMIR_METRICS_HOST=metrics.framir.tolvaqcorp.corp
FRAMIR_POOL_SIZE=16

## Authentication

Heads up: the EventForge schema registry doesn't do per-user logins. Every producer and consumer authenticates with a shared service key scoped to the registry's internal network only — nothing here is exposed publicly. Keys rotate quarterly via the Vaultlet pipeline, and all registry calls are logged with the caller's service name. For your review of the staging environment, the current registry key is included below.

service key, tawip-kajeg: qvz2-3v